General description

Affinity chromatography is a selective technique which takes advantage of specific molecular interactions, for example antigen and antibody. The Chromolith® WP 300 Protein A HPLC column is designed to monitor monoclonal antibody titer and yield determination from cell-culture supernatants. This analytical scale procedure helps to optimize the titer of monoclonal antibody for the optimal time for harvest of the monoclonal antibody products.

Chromolith® WP 300 Protein A 25-4.6 columns are made of monolithic silica with a characteristic bimodal pore structure.

Key Benefits:
—Rapid and accurate titer determination across a wide range of injection volumes
—Consistent binding efficiencies even at high flow rates
—Expanded column lifetimes
